Andrew Adkison made his first professional victory a big one, taking the top spot in the Pro Men’s division of the Vans WWA Wakeboard World Championships on Sunday, October 3, 2004 at the Orlando Watersports Complex.

Currently Andrew Adkison is riding for Hyperlite. He hooked up with Hyperlite by working at a wakeboard shop to learn more about it. He always told his boss that they should carry Hyperlite. Eventually they did, and picked him up as a rider. Andrew's other sponsors are MasterCraft, a sweet boat company that makes awesome wakeboarding boats, Oakley which is an awesome place to get some nice shades, CWB which is an amazing wakeboard company that makes boards and other supplies, GM Vortec and Loud Liquid. Andrew picked all these sponsors up in just a short time.

Andrew Adkison, my hero, got into wakeboarding one day when he went to the lake with some of his friends and saw a 40-year-old guy doing flips behind a boat. He was quoted as saying, “That’s crazy, I’ve got to try that.” The first day he attempted to get up on a board he was unsuccessful, frustrated, and he pretty much gave up. His friends made him go again the next day. He got up on the first try. He has been hooked ever since. That's why Andrew inspires me more than other wakeboarders. Some interesting and personal facts on Andrew Adkison: He was born April 8th, 1982 in Chattanooga, Tennessee. He’s 5'11 and weighs 160 pounds. He’s been competing in pro for 4 years now. Some of his career highlights are: 2004 WWA, wakeboard world champion, 2004 Malibu open- 3rd, 2003 Malibu open- 2nd, 2003 wakeboard worlds- 4th, 2003 pro wakeboard tour, Portland- 6th, 2002 rookie of the year, 2002 pro wakeboard tour, Detroit- 4th, 2002 pro wakeboard tour, Irvine- 8th, 2002 X games- 9th.
